By the High School Philippine History Movement.
This is a podcast that primarily advocates the return of a dedicated study on Philippine History in the high school Araling Panlipunan curriculum. Our discussion will center on Philippine History, the humanities, the Social Sciences, the idea of Filipinization, and other prevailing issues in the field of Philippine education and society. Samahan niyo po kami sa isang makabuluhang diskusyon patungkol sa ating bayan. Padayon!
The podcast is hosted by Mr. Kevin Samson with special participation of Mr. Jamaico Ignacio.
